PERMIT/SERVICES <br /> 3450 South 344th Way, Suite 100 <br /> Auburn, WA 98001-5931 <br /> 1 MAY MEETING NOTES, TESORO STOCKTON TERMINAL, PORT OF STOCKTON, SAN <br /> JOAQUIN COUNTY <br /> Regional Water Quality Control Board, Central Valley Region (Central Valley Water Board) <br /> staff reviewed the 8 May 2009 Memorandum of Understanding, May 1, 2009 RWQCB Meeting <br /> (Meeting Summary). Stantec Consulting Corporation (Stantec) submitted the Meeting <br /> Summary on behalf of the Tesoro Stockton Terminal (Tesoro) to document agreements <br /> reached during the 1 May 2009 meeting amongst Tesoro, Stantec and Central Valley Water <br /> Board staff. In the Meeting Summary's section entitled Summary of Agreements Reached on <br /> Tesoro's Proposed Pilot Study, Item No. 2 states that background monitoring will be <br /> conducted in well TS-5. <br /> This statement is contrary to my notes from the meeting and Section 3.1.4 of Page 3.4 in <br /> Tesoro's 1 April 2009 Monitoring Well Replacement and Hydrogen Peroxide Pilot Study Work <br /> Plan (Work Plan), which state that baseline monitoring will be performed in four wells including <br /> TO/T-3, TS-4R, TS/M-2 and TS-5. <br /> We do not concur with the proposal to conduct baseline monitoring in a single well and will <br /> require Tesoro to conduct baseline sampling in the four wells (TOIT-3, TS-4R, TS/M-2 and <br /> TS-5) for three quarters, as stated in the Work Plan. Based on Tesoro's quarterly sampling <br /> schedule, baseline sampling should commence sometime in June or July 2009 and be <br /> completed about January 2010. Furthermore, we do not concur with the title of the letter <br /> ("Memorandum of Understanding") and ask that it be revised to one that more appropriately <br /> describes its purpose, such as Meeting Summary. <br /> By 3 June 2009, we request that Tesoro submit a revised Meeting Summary correcting the <br /> issues described above and including an implementation schedule to conduct and report on <br /> the baseline monitoring, and to implement the two phases of the pilot study.
